Output 8528ddfd1ed3e9bcb5dcda293d944637788e7506c196dc065b3dda0b2425d91d:5

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ec553feeca4a886de37e61210cd7d7d05cfe453d OP_EQUAL
address
3PEdX56CoM5XPQaZvXsbVr9hnphDMvK6yY
transaction
8528ddfd1ed3e9bcb5dcda293d944637788e7506c196dc065b3dda0b2425d91d
spent
true